Five Tips for Aspiring Soccer Players
In addition to honoring the legendary number 12 players, young athletes can learn from their styles and techniques. Here are five productivity-enhancing tips for budding soccer players:
Understanding and mastering the fundamental skills of soccer—passing, dribbling, shooting, and defending—is essential for any player. Focusing on these basic skills allows for greater versatility on the field. : Spend 15 minutes each practice focusing solely on dribbling techniques. Utilize cones for agility drills to mimic real-game scenarios. This practice will enhance your ball control and footwork.
Tactical awareness is critical for players in all positions, especially for those wearing the number 12 jersey who often face various gameplay scenarios. : Study match footage of great players like Cafu and Baresi. Analyze their positioning, movement off the ball, and decision-making processes. Incorporate these observations into your practice sessions by simulating those scenarios in small-sided games.
Soccer is a demanding sport requiring peak physical condition. Building strength, endurance, and agility should be a focus for every aspiring player. : Create a well-rounded fitness regimen that includes cardio exercises, strength training, and flexibility workouts. Adding drills like sprinting or shuttle runs can improve your on-field performance and stamina.
Mental toughness can influence performance as significantly as physical skills. It involves staying focused under pressure, maintaining a positive attitude, and effectively managing stress during competitions. : Practice visualization techniques where you imagine successful plays and scenarios. This mental rehearsal can enhance confidence and prepare you for high-pressure situations.
The game of soccer is constantly evolving, and players must adapt. Always seek to learn new techniques, tactics, and trends in the sport. : Attend coaching clinics or workshops, engage with experienced players, and read books about soccer tactics and player biographies. The more knowledge you acquire, the more well-rounded your playing style becomes.
